I guess I missed the reason that you are trying to add YM2413 support to Notsofatso. I see that it has something to do with VRC7 NSFs, but aren't they already supported?
by Richter X at 5:17 PM EDT on July 19, 2007
It's supported, but doesn't sound too good. Which is why he's putting on Okazaki's YM2413 core. For some reason, NotSo Fatso originally used a YM3812 core to handle VRC7.
by Mouser X at 9:13 PM EDT on July 19, 2007
Disch implemented VRC7 support before they knew what chip it used. Yes, it's that old. That's why he's got the wrong chip in his player. anewuser brought it up in #usf. You can check the logs...
